What role did Lenin and Stalin play in the conversion of Russia to the communist Soviet Union?
andrew-mc [135]
Vladimir Lenin was one of the most important members of the Bolshevik Party. The majority of the Russian Revolution and the need to implement a communist system was the responsibility of the Bolshevik Party. Once the revolution was successful, Lenin was looked to as the leader of the new communist state.

Stalin continued this communist system after Lenin was done being leader. Stalin's central planning system ensured that the Soviet Union's economy was controlled by the government, as well as the media outlets. This was especially true during World War II.

Which describes the effect of militarism in the years leading up to World War I?
AleksandrR [38]

Answer:

Countries built large armies and stockpiled powerful weapons.

Explanation:

In an effort to hold onto their territorial as well as world colonies and might, many European nations expanded their military industries and armies, as well as expanded colonial rule and spheres of influence wherever they could. This led to countries drawing recruits and forcing colonies to produce war material for the host nation during World War I.
